Pricing & deals in Dortmund
The cost of a motorhome hire in Dortmund varies based on the season, vehicle size, and how far in advance you book. Peak season, from June to August, typically sees the highest demand and prices. For more affordable rates, consider traveling during the shoulder seasons of spring (April-May) and autumn (September-October), which also offer pleasant weather and fewer crowds. Booking your RV several months ahead is the most effective way to secure the best vehicle for your needs at a favorable price. Driving an RV in Dortmund
Driving a motorhome in and around Dortmund is straightforward, thanks to Germany's excellent road infrastructure and clear signage. The Autobahn system is toll-free for vehicles under 7.5 tonnes, which includes all rental motorhomes. While city centers can be busy, major routes are wide and well-suited for larger vehicles. Remember that many German cities, including parts of the Ruhr area, have Low Emission Zones (Umweltzonen) requiring a special sticker; rental vehicles come equipped with this. A standard car driver's license is sufficient for all RV classes, and no special permits are needed.

RV camping & campgrounds
The region surrounding Dortmund offers a wide variety of RV-friendly campgrounds (Stellplätze and Campingplätze) to suit every travel style. Stellplätze are often more basic, providing a place to park overnight with essential services like water and electricity, while full-service Campingplätze offer more amenities like showers, laundry, and recreational facilities. Many are situated in scenic locations, from lakeside spots in the Sauerland to quiet sites on the edge of historic towns. It is highly recommended to book campsites in advance, especially during the peak summer months and on public holidays, to guarantee a spot for the night.

Itineraries & road-trip routes
A Dortmund RV rental is your ticket to countless road-trip adventures. One popular route plan takes you south into the Sauerland, known as the "land of a thousand mountains," offering hiking, cycling, and picturesque reservoir lakes. Another option is to follow the Industrial Heritage Trail, a unique route that connects former coal mines and steel mills transformed into parks and cultural centers. For a longer journey, head west towards the Dutch border to explore the windmills and canals of the Netherlands or follow the Rhine River south through the vineyard-draped landscapes of the Rhine Gorge, a UNESCO World Heritage site. Tips for first-time RV renters
Embarking on your first motorhome trip from Dortmund can be an exciting experience. Before you hit the road, take time during the vehicle handover to understand how all the systems work, including the water, electrical, and heating. Pack light but smart; while an RV offers more space than a suitcase, storage is still limited. Plan a loose itinerary but remain flexible, as the beauty of RV travel is the freedom to change your plans. Start with shorter driving days to get comfortable behind the wheel and allow more time for exploring. Compare suppliers & vehicle classes
Choosing the right motorhome is crucial for a successful trip. Vehicle classes range from compact Class B campervans, which are easy to drive and park, to larger Class C motorhomes with over-cab beds ideal for families, and spacious Class A models that offer home-like comforts. When comparing suppliers, consider factors like rental fleet age, included amenities, and customer reviews.
